Ohio Requires Mortgage Lenders to be Licensed
Ohio mortgage lender licensing: Ohio requires companies to be licensed as a Mortgage Lender. Companies must also still comply with federal, state and local laws. Other licenses or permits may be required depending on the nature of each particular business.
Certificate of Authority
With certain limited exceptions, an Ohio Certificate of Authority is required if a company does business in Ohio regardless of where the company is located.
A certificate of authority (also known as a certificate of registration) is a document that the State of Ohio requires companies not incorporated in Ohio to obtain before “transacting business” within the state borders of Ohio.
License Fees
The filing fee for getting registered with the Residential mortgage lending act in Ohio is: $800 plus a fee for a background check.
The filing fee for getting a letter of exemption with the Residential mortgage lending act in Ohio is: $450 plus a fee for a background check.
The filing fee for a foreign limited liability company to register an Ohio Certificate of Authority is $99.
The filing fee for a foreign corporation to register an Ohio Certificate of Authority is $125.
Please note: While every effort is made to keep this information up-to-date, no guarantee is made or implied that the the fees stated above are current. Each state implements updates to their fees on their own time-table and a fee increase could be implemented since this information was last verified.
